Job overview and responsibilities

We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Developer with strong hands-on expertise in AI agent development, Python, and modern cloud technologies. This role requires an individual who can independently design and build scalable AI automation solutions, create sophisticated agentic workflows, and contribute to architectural decisions while ensuring high-quality delivery and support.

Our Vision:

You will be responsible for creating multiple AI agents that run at scale, implementing automation workflows for customer retail intents and journeys across voice, chat, and future channels. Your work will directly contribute to eliminating wait times and giving every United customer a fast, effortless resolution.

Design, develop, and deploy AI agents and agentic workflows using LangChain, LangGraph, or similar agent development frameworks

Build scalable automation solutions that handle high-volume customer retail intents and journeys, particularly during peak demand and irregular operations (IRROPS)

Develop conversational AI solutions and voice automation capabilities that seamlessly integrate with United's customer service channels

Write clean, maintainable, and well-documented code in Python, TypeScript, and .NET/C#

Implement and optimize AI agent orchestration, prompt engineering, and retrieval-augmented generation (RAG) patterns

Collaborate with AI/ML engineers, data scientists, and product teams to translate business requirements into technical solutions

Participate in full development life cycle including requirements analysis and design using Agile methodologies

Serve as technical expert on AI automation development projects

Write technical specifications based on conceptual design and stated business requirements

Support, maintain, and document AI agent functionality and automation workflows

Identify and evaluate new AI technologies and frameworks for implementation

Analyze code to find causes of errors and revise programs as needed

Participate in software design meetings and analyze user needs to determine technical requirements

Collaborate with cross-functional teams consisting of employees and vendor contractors in planning and execution

Collaborate with end users to prototype, refine, test, and debug AI agents to meet customer experience needs

Ensure adherence to code quality standards, security protocols, and responsible AI principles

Leverage cloud technologies (AWS preferred) to build and deploy AI solutions at scale

Contribute to architectural decisions and best practices for AI agent development

Qualifications

What’s needed to succeed (Minimum Qualifications):

Bachelor's degree

Computer Science, Engineering, Information Systems or related field preferred

3+ years of experience in software design and development

Strong proficiency in Python programming

Experience with TypeScript and .NET/C# development

Knowledge of Object-Oriented systems design and Application Development

Experience implementing AWS technologies

Strong knowledge of API development and integration

Experience with Cloud Automation Development Tools

Knowledge of SQL, NoSQL databases and Design Patterns

Must be legally authorized to work in the United States for any employer without sponsorship

Successful completion of interview required to meet job qualification

Reliable, punctual attendance is an essential function of the position

What will help you propel from the pack (Preferred Qualifications):

2+ years of experience building AI agents, conversational AI, or voice automation solutions

Hands-on experience with LangChain, LangGraph, or similar agent development frameworks

Experience with Generative AI, Large Language Models (LLMs), and prompt engineering

Knowledge of retrieval-augmented generation (RAG) patterns and vector databases

Experience with AWS services including Lambda, Step Functions, API Gateway, S3, DynamoDB, ECS, EC2, CloudWatch, Vector Databases

Experience with event-driven architectures and asynchronous processing

Knowledge of DevOps, CI/CD pipelines, automation, and infrastructure as code

Experience with A/B testing and experimentation frameworks

Understanding of responsible AI principles and AI governance

Experience in enterprise-scale applications

Airlines or travel industry experience is a plus

Experience with contact center or customer service technology platforms

Familiarity with Agile/Scrum methodologies
